Guido Vianello, a professional boxer from Italy, fights in the heavyweight weight class. He started his career as an amateur and eventually transitioned to professional boxing. Vianello made his debut as a professional on December 8, 2018.

In his debut as a professional, Guido Vianello squared off against Luke Lyons in New York in a six-round boxing showdown. He exhibited a dominant display in the fight and dispatched Lyons in the second round to win the fight by a KO.

Guido Vianello's Next Fight - Opponent, Date, & Location

Guido Vianello is slated to return to the squared circle to take on Richard Torrez Jr. on April 5, 2025, at the Palms Casino Resort, Las Vegas, USA. The high-octane fight can be watched on Sky Sports Action in the U.K. and ESPN+ in the United States.

Guido Vianello's Last Fight

Guido Vianello faced Arslanbek Makhmudov on August 17, 2024, in a 10-round boxing showdown. Guido dispatched him in the eighth round to win the fight by a TKO.
